Transaction 95815feaab70b1c6493c6be0becbaf43cc1d5ce4bb4cba2c20afc1e5e0aad488
1 Input
1 Output
-
95815feaab70b1c6493c6be0becbaf43cc1d5ce4bb4cba2c20afc1e5e0aad488:0
- value
- 266168548
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6955e84a5e740da57465d494204540f8bb3dd7a
- address
- bc1q6624ap99uaqd546xt4y5ypz5p79m8ht6x6r20r